Output 76d62a95220a040403609fbb73e35ec168b402b4b1cac44113a40452059b0623:1

value
605254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4decb23a560ceff38665a392d58825ff1b2398d7 OP_EQUALVERIFY OP_CHECKSIG
address
1872aiGDG1D19AQZ7TeDLJbq5SQQe2PXSP
transaction
76d62a95220a040403609fbb73e35ec168b402b4b1cac44113a40452059b0623
confirmations
231151
spent
true